# Build Provenance: Incremental Rebuilds on Mosswire

Quick primer: Mosswire only rebuilds pages whose content hash changed, so "why didn't my page update?" usually means the source hash matched. Every incremental run writes a provenance record — which inputs, which template version, which cache entries it reused. If output looks stale, don't nuke the cache first; check the provenance log. Each record is keyed by the token that appears below.

build token for fafof-tageg: htk21_f30a3062ec5a0972b3bbf

## Approvals: BigDiff viewer

Quick note for the weekly sync — the BigDiff viewer (chunked rendering for files over 50k lines) is feature-complete but gated behind an approval. Changes to the chunking strategy or memory caps need explicit review before shipping, since they affect every repo on Lanternforge. Approval requests for this component go to the person listed below.

account owner for bahif-yageg: Eliath Ulair Quenvan Kasok

14:22 — PortionPal recipe-scaling calc started returning NaN for fractional yields. 14:25 — alerts fired on the MeasureKit gateway. 14:31 — traced to a rounding helper shipped in the morning deploy; division by zero when servings scaled below one. 14:38 — rollback initiated by Dara on-call. 14:44 — metrics recovered. Root fix queued for tomorrow. The offending build is identified below for reference.

session token of kahog-bahif = htk9_f63daec35

Runbook: Pennywhistle notification fan-out backpressure. When the fan-out workers fall behind, the outbox table balloons and delivery latency spikes — you'll see it first in the Dovetail queue-depth graph. Don't just scale workers; check whether a single noisy tenant is flooding the topic, and throttle them via the tenant config first. If you do scale, bump FANOUT_WORKERS in the deploy env, redeploy, and watch for drain within ten minutes. The workers authenticate to the broker with a credential set on the next line of the env file.

env line for tagaf-yahif: LEDGER_TOKEN29=a7e22fd0ee7d43436e62c1c3439fb